REPLACING
THE LINE
1. Remove the spool byfirmly p ulling
onthe tap button.
2. Clean
e ntire surface of hub and
spool.
3.
Replace with a pre-wound
spool
(#71-85837),
or cut a length of 30
feet of 0.065" (1.65 mm) diameter
Craftsman')
Pro Trimmer line. Use
of heavier lines could overload
and damage
unit.
Ai_ WARNING:
Never use wire,
rope, string, etc., which can break off
and become a dangerous
missile.
4.
Insert one end of the line about 1/2
inch (1 cm) into the small hole in-
side the spool.
5. Wind the line evenly and tightly
onto the spool. Wind in the direc-
tion of the arrow found on the
spool.
6.
Push the line into the notch, leav-
ing 3 to 5 inches (7 - 12 cm) un-
wound.
7.
Insert the line into the exit hole in
the hub as shown in the illustra-
tion.
8.
Align the notch with the line exit
hole.
9.
Push the spool into the hub until it
snaps into place.
10. Pull on the line extending
outside
the hub to release it from the
notch; otherwise,
the unit will not
function properly.

A________
IlllWARNING:
Perform the follow-
ing steps after each use.
• Stop the unit and disconnect
the
power source when not in use.
• Carry the unit with motor stopped.
• Store the unit so the line limiter
blade cannot cause injury.
• Store unit and extension
cord in-
doors in a high, dry place out of the
reach of children. Store unit un-
plugged.
• Store unit with all guards in place.
Position unit so that any sharp ob-
ject cannot accidentally
cause injury.
